Abstract
A vented ultrasonic transducer for a medical handpiece which is provided with a number of vents which extend from the interior mounted crystal drive motor to the rear end of the handpiece so as to allow the handpiece to be rapidly sterilized with a flash autoclave and the vent tubes allow moisture to pass in and out of the handpiece and prevent moisture from remaining in the handpiece and shorting out the crystal electrical drive after sterilization has been completed.

- 1. An ultrasonic handpiece for surgical operations comprising, a generally cylindrical-shaped housing, an electrical power system including an ultrasonic motor comprising a pair of side-by-side electrically driven crystals and electrical leads mounted in said housing, a surgical tool which must be periodically sterilized with steam or hot moisture having one end connected to said motor and with the other end extending from said housing, first and one or more than other said electrical power leads extending into said housing and said first electrical power lead connected to ground and said one or more other electrical power leads connected to the electrically driven crystals, and at least one vent tube extending through said housing with one end terminating adjacent said side-by-side crystals and power leads of said motor and the other end extending through said housing so as to provide a path for removing moisture deposited during sterilization from the inside of said housing so as to prevent said first and one or more other electrical power leads and crystals from being shorted by moisture which would provide an electrical path within said electrical power system which would prevent operation.
